Keys stolen or lost
Most Peugeot models made after 1995 are equipped with an immobiliser. It is based on an insignificant glass chip inside the key which works in conjunction with the car's immobiliser box. The system is encrypted by an intricate code that cannot be altered, and it will only allow the engine to start if it recognizes the correct chip. If the immobiliser is able to detect the wrong chip, it will cut the fuel supply to the engine and block it from turning over.
If your Peugeot key is stolen, lost, or damaged, it is very frustrating and inconvenient to not have a functioning vehicle. This is particularly so in the event that you share the driving duties of your Peugeot with a group of people and each requires their own keys. A professional car locksmith can create a new key right on the spot, so that you won't be left without a key. This is typically a faster and less expensive option than taking your car to the dealer.
The car locksmith needs to know the VIN number of your Peugeot to make a brand new one. This is how they will identify your particular peugeot 207 car key model. They will then be in a position to transfer the transponder chip from your old key into the new one. They will then be able program the key to work with your Peugeot immobiliser. Then you will receive new keys.

Immobiliser Fault
Your car's immobiliser is among its most crucial features because it stops it from being stolen or hotwired by thieves. If there's a problem with the system however, you'll be unable to start or lock your vehicle. Luckily, this can be fixed very quickly and easily by a locksmith.
This fault happens when your key fob isn't transmitting the correct codes to the immobiliser system. If you're not able to unlock your car using your key fob, and it doesn't function, this is the fault. It's the same when you try to start your car however, it won't spin.
A professional can inspect the wiring and CAN network to determine whether there is an issue with the immobiliser system. They can also inspect the immobiliser and transponder chip within your key fob.
You can often tell if your immobiliser has a problem because the warning light will flash on your dashboard. It's usually for about a minute and then go off if your immobiliser is malfunctioning. It could also be that your vehicle is having difficulty locking or unlocking, and you are having trouble starting it. If this is the case, you should contact a specialist straight away.
